''Backstreet Dreams'' is a 1990 American drama film written by Jason O'Malley and directed by O'Malley and Rupert Hitzig.

Dean Costello (O'Malley) is an EvilDebtCollector who works with his partner Manny (Tony Fields) under the crime lord Luca (Burt Young). He struggles to support his wife Lucy (Creator/SherilynFenn) and his autistic three-year-old son Shane (John and Joseph Vizzi). Doctors write Shane off as hopeless, but the young psychologist Stevie (Creator/BrookeShields) believes she can help him learn to connect with others. As Shane progresses, Dean is torn between his life of crime and loyalty to Manny, and his desire to do right by Shane.
----
!!''Backstreet Dreams'' contains examples of:
* AndStarring: ...and Burt Young as Luca. Special appearance by Anthony Franciosa as Angelo Carnivale.
* ICouldaBeenAContender: Angelo was once a highly skilled boxer, but by the time he got his shot at the belt, age had caught up to him and weakened him.
* LeftTheBackgroundMusicOn: In the first scene of the movie, a saxophone can be heard in the background. Then the movie cuts to a saxophonist standing outside.
